What to do if a robin builds a nest on your porch?

Only in extreme circumstances should you consider relocating a nest, and if you do, it must be replaced very close, within a few feet of the original location. Once relocated, watch and make sure the parents are returning. If the parents do not return, contact a wildlife rehabilitator.

How do you keep Robins away?

Hang aluminum foil strips or old CDs from the porch railings and house eaves. Flashy objects that move in the wind scare birds, including robins. The robins won’t land near any area that appears to be dangerous. After a few days, the robins will move on.

How do I get rid of a bird nest on my porch?

Carefully inspect the nest to make sure it is empty of eggs and birds. Spray the nest with an antibacterial spray. Once dry, remove the nest and dispose of it in a securely sealed container or exterior trash bag. Dispose of it in the trash away from the home.

Should I remove a robins nest?

In most cases, it is only after the nesting season has ended and the birds have moved on that nests can and should be removed. 1 If the birds have built their nests in poor locations, however, the nest may need to be removed earlier to safeguard both the adults and the chicks they hope to raise.

Is it illegal to kill a Robin on your front porch?

Robins may make a nest on or near your front porch. According to the Illinois Department of Public Health, robins are one of many bird species protected by law. Killing robins if you consider them a nuisance is therefore illegal.
